Effective Self-Storage Management Tips

 

Managing a storage facility requires attention and strategic planning. Here are some tips to help managers enhance their facility's performance.

 

 

First: Use Modern Security Measures

 

Safety is paramount in storage facility management. Set up advanced surveillance systems and use access control. Check that all system is operating properly at every moment. Evaluate adding alarm systems for extra safety.

 

 

Second: Maintain Organized Facilities

 

Regular cleaning is essential for operational efficiency. Organize maintenance activities to ensure the business in top shape. Create a thorough upkeep routine and train workers on correct procedures. Regularly inspect the facilities to spot and fix problems quickly.

 

 

Additionally: Enhance Client Relations

 

Outstanding client relations can set your facility apart. Train staff to act helpful and handle customer concerns efficiently. Implement review mechanisms to collect opinions from customers and use this input to enhance services. Provide discounts for positive reviews to establish a positive reputation.

 

 

Fourth: Utilize Strategic Marketing Techniques

 

Marketing your storage facility efficiently can draw new clients. Implement social media to reach new clients. Create a informative website that offers all necessary information to units. Communicate with clients through regular updates and provide promotions to encourage rentals.

 

 

5: Prioritize Continuous Improvement

 

Ongoing development for staff is essential to maintain efficient operations. Hold workshops on up-to-date management techniques. Motivate staff to innovate and acknowledge outstanding service. Cultivate a productive work environment that prioritizes continuous improvement.
